Ambiguity, Neutralization, and Telling the Truth: A phonetic approach to the teaching of EFL listening comprehension

Date: Saturday, April 9th, 2005 Time: 6:30 PM - 8:30 PM

Speaker: Hiroshi Matsusaka

Description:
One of the factors that make listening comprehension difficult for EFL learners is the discrepancy between a piece of English as it is orthographically represented and the same piece of English as it is phonetically realized. Thus, when we teachers give our students listening comprehension training, we sometimes appear to them to be telling them that a sound is present where there are none, or no sounds are present where there is one, or a sound is present where some other sound is present. My talk will focus on (a) cases of sound change in natural speech, (b) the 'phonetic ambiguity' that may occur as a result of such sound change, and (c) how we can make use of information of this sort to prevent confusion on the part of learners as we teach listening comprehension.
